|
|
用"再生龙"Clonezilla 来克隆Linux系统!!
; m* T/ {1 c' M; l9 @5 [5 { ! J; E2 [6 w. F
2010-04-06 13:59:06+ v5 ?' Z6 s8 i( |3 R+ }/ b
标签:Clonezilla 克隆 linux 休闲 备份
# A1 l( D( k" d- R8 b原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 、作者信息和本声明。否则将追究法律责任。http://storysky.blog.51cto.com/628458/291587- f4 X) R$ A$ y$ t" z; U

5 A: x% I$ e( O: P% L 上周公司买了5套高配置PC机来做测试用。上面要装好CentOS 加上一堆工具,有web的,数据库的,还有一些自己开发的工具。有些朋友肯定想,直接用kickstart不就行了,确实、kickstart可以快速的装很多台机器的系统,可是上面的应用程序呢?总不能装好系统再去一台台装吧。而且在编译安装程序的时候还经常会报一些错误需要手动解决。开始的时候我想用DD 来搞定。$ d( c' s0 t& D
结果我想简单了。6 T& Q9 E/ a) w6 J
先拿来一台机器装了一上午完成,系统和应用程序都装好了而且测试应用程序运行正常,500G硬盘一共使用30G左右。从另外一台机器上把硬盘拆下来7 \, e0 b% F/ }& ]1 _
装上,用CentOS光盘直接启动进入 rescue模式,开始DD 。具体命令dd if=/dev/sda of=/dev/sdb 也没加参数就直接开始了。然后就是漫长的等待,
, Y: ]) ^+ j. s. s结果我从中午12点一直等到下午4点他也没完成@_@。我可不想等到下班,终止其操作,后来又想是不是因为没加bs呢?命令改为 dd if=/dev/sda of=/dev/sdb bs=1M 结果又等到5点,还是觉得太慢了。这还不如我直接一台台装的快呢!于是在网上开始搜索相关的软件,开始找到了 Partimage 和 G4L,down下来试用了一下感觉都不是很满意,操作比较复杂而且不能完全满足我的要求。后来QQ群里的一个朋友让我试试 一款叫"再生龙"的工具。下载一用非常满意,这才是我想要的~~~
' f& C/ j$ _# m/ m Clonezilla - 再生龍還原系統 是台湾人开发的一款开源的备份与还原系统,功能十分强大。下面是引用其官网的部分介绍。, ?! K$ p: ]. q* E! |8 l
#可還原再生多種作業系統,包含Linux (ext2, ext3, ext4, reiserfs, reiser4, xfs, jfs), Mac OS (HFS+), 微軟Windows (fat, ntfs), FreeBSD, NetBSD, OpenBSD (UFS),以及VMware ESX (VMFS)。這些檔案系統只備份有存資料的硬碟空間,因此可以節省備份時間與硬碟空間。其他不支援的檔案系統Clonezilla採用全部複製(dd) 的方式處理。# {' e9 P, m+ J& i2 \) F
#支援GNU/Linux下的LVM2 (尚未支援LVM1)* @- z) s' M' W \$ Z5 l
#支援群播(Multicast)。配合PXE網路開機,搭配DRBL的Clonezilla可以使用播(multicast)的方式,適合用來大備份與還原。硬體設備功能足夠時(用戶端支援Wake on LAN與PXE),可以遠端操作,人不需到現場
" d8 E3 J% s- c, Z而且他支持多国语言,界面友好,操作简单。这些我都很喜欢。: D; \: P7 A) N" X4 O6 s6 z
http://clonezilla.nchc.org.tw/这是他的官网,如果想多了解一些可以去看看,
+ l/ {4 i q. l" ^& A4 i9 P& x, Z" t下面我简单说下怎么用他来克隆linux系统, T- y, ]/ L0 `8 J
我下载了Clonezilla live 的ISO,地址是:http://cdnetworks-kr-2.dl.sourceforge.net/project/clonezilla/clonezilla_live_stable/clonezilla-live-1.2.4-28-686.iso* y) v( L! S: J2 c0 E4 Q
一共一百多兆。因为没有空白CD 我就直接找了个U盘 用UltraISO试用版 把ISO写到了U盘上,然后直接启动。
x& H( W+ @% B! K& V下面是他的界面。' @% o" t3 W) F

+ `/ z, j) m3 `: Q8 z2 C我选的是第一个选项,选择后进入语言选择界面,很丰富,呵呵我选择的繁体中文7 z8 F, L9 M; s: {/ {& n. t1 G
8 C ?, Y j3 a/ m, F # G6 R( H. q" q) K. s& A
然后是键盘分布,我选择了不改变,下面就进入主题了,进入选择模式界面) O" t [' z/ M' _: Q

7 S. H; ]: a* K+ H选择使用再生龙,或者是进入shell,我选使用,进入备份还是还原
. X- Y) K( p3 l" Y) L. p 4 G* }. n- z6 k+ q/ g/ N2 ~
& N5 H% [+ h o1 n我要克隆整个硬盘,所以选择了下面那项,下面问你是专家还是初学者
6 P: \/ g4 }+ v' B( G6 |0 [2 S # r. H$ c8 ]* b' v
我建议大家选择专家模式,因为我第一次用初学模式时候出现了mount 错误,说无法对挂载中的分区进行操作,估计是初学者模式进行了一些mount操作。
; ~3 B. G" m. q8 Z7 `9 J丰富的进阶选项
9 O3 B$ R7 I |) ^* m i f
* _ C3 S0 G. y2 h/ W$ ]2 S' {我选择的是第一项,本地到本地,下面是选择硬盘
, n6 o2 X7 O4 L
3 B% J1 x) p, q# K选择母盘,千万别选错了。- o- K" I2 F4 c" V; m& r) A4 {
再选择目标盘! v6 p: O1 c6 U" Z; r) [
- p4 i8 |% `8 b6 G: s4 N& w1 A
各种选项,根据需要自己选择4 R- G- ]3 d. S n

P; G6 j3 w% _4 M$ f/ s继续下一步,' o; Y& ~6 \+ C/ K4 h
( v: B/ P* _6 @6 i: b' |
如果下次操作相同的话可以直接用上面图里的命令来执行。3 B" ~. E8 _ f
0 h9 u8 l: T2 J# N

! k# w9 T7 I3 H- J+ y; z
( X, X# h8 Z/ e! ~, \; s, v. ~! ^! X+ P6 D

) i8 k& _. {5 h9 N各种警告,就是怕你哪部做错了,呵呵,下面就开始复制了4 k3 k2 T6 a; k4 U5 E: B

9 H' d3 Y3 Y4 }* X复制结束后问你还要做什么& D! K9 G8 f7 ?7 |- u$ G
: C( i( N- O. |
! e1 C, V3 l7 A/ R2 ]4 F; q& }
好了,到这里为止一块儿硬盘就复制完成,把目标盘安装到那台机器上开机,系统自检,进入shell,打开gnome,运行程序OK,一切正常。: c/ ?0 X3 M8 s, T7 c
复制一块儿已经使用30G空间的500G硬盘用了大概10分钟左右,速度还可以。
( m: f9 c2 T0 ^因为实际操作中无法截图,上面面这些截图都在虚拟机上完成,不过步骤是一样的
1 w0 x; {5 m( X: {0 Z; z4 C# G* _% r+ |/ Y) A; _
上面这些只不过是“再生龙”的一小部分功能,如果你想了解更多,可以去他们官网或者自己研究。我这里就说这么多了,希望这篇文章能对大家有所帮助O(∩_∩)O~, S2 t5 k4 J2 f4 R8 D
* k" D6 |; E7 K4 G+ n% n
+ m/ `, [! l( m L
|
|